Below are the newspapers that have been published in the vicinity of The Cape.

Our newspaper information for The Cape is based on data taken from the Chronicling America website. For more information, please see our description of the Chronicling America website.

We don't know of any newspapers that were published in the immediate area of The Cape. That said, we do have a list of papers that were published in the broader area surrounding The Cape. Our list contains 76 papers that were published within 18 miles [29 km]<1> of The Cape.
